Output 80bc933e8faa4eff9400221005760d8cf6787b7a94ad6835c22a919155c1e8a1:3

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7ecd4706f8b346b680c720a2e09a1620b8e15ea OP_EQUAL
address
3Kv86whF6CKA4k9waLMyxYE2d9juHda64J
transaction
80bc933e8faa4eff9400221005760d8cf6787b7a94ad6835c22a919155c1e8a1
spent
true